概括
通过计算流体动力学优化手术室 (OR) 通风,确定最佳的患者位置和过压 (5.89 Pa),以最大限度地降低感染风险. 这有助于改善医院的手术部位感染 (SSI) 预防.

背景情况:
- *手术室 (OR) 通风对于预防术后伤口感染至关重要,这是致病率和死亡率的主要原因.
- *手术部位感染 (SSIs) 仍然是医疗保健机构的一个重大问题.
- *了解空气流动力学是优化OR环境的关键.
研究的目的:
- * 为了确定手术室通风系统的最佳过压.
- * 通过计算流体动力学 (CFD) 来降低手术部位感染 (SSI) 的发生率.
- * 确定在手术室内理想的患者位置,以提高安全性.
主要方法:
- *使用计算流体动力学 (CFD) 进行过渡数值模拟.
- *利用了物种运输,拉格朗日离散相和标准k-epsilon流模型.
- * 评估了四种患者定位方案,以确定最佳设置.
主要成果:
- * 改变了患者的90度位置,导致二氧化碳 (CO2) 和空气中的污染物度最低.
- * 对于标准清洁级别,确定了5.89 Pa的最佳过压和0.56 m/s的供应速度.
- *修改供应表面积提高了OR性能,即使在空气流量减少的情况下,也确保了所需的室内压力.
结论:
- * 该研究为手术室提供了优化的通风策略,以尽量减少感染风险.
- * 结果指导了正压式OR的实际应用,解决了超压效应.
- * 改进的OR设计可以减少手术部位感染,改善患者的治疗结果.
